The inspector will then run water in the house to make sure it is properly flowing from the house to the septic tank, and to make sure the water level within the tank does not rise when they introduce more water. The inspector may use a dye test during this part of their inspection.
Sludge levels: The inspector will lower a stick into the tank to check how much sludge has accumulated. For the system to pass, sludge should not occupy more than one-third of the tanks volume. at the top: The layer (oils and grease) that floats on top of the wastewater needs to be regularly broken down.
